What it is

Compound class
DOTA-conjugated anti-CD46 monoclonal antibody (YS5) radioimmunoconjugate
Target / mechanism
Targets a tumor-selective CD46 epitope via the YS5 antibody PMID 36917693
Clinical application
CD46-targeted alpha particle radioimmunotherapy of prostate cancer and multiple myeloma PMID 36917693

Manual synthesisSPE39.494.8DOTA-YS536917693
2023 Clin Cancer Res
For radiolabeling, 1 mCi of 225Ac(NO3)3 was received from Oak Ridge National Laboratory by the 229Th decay pathway in solid form, and it was dissolved in 0.2 mol/L HCl (100 μL). — The isolated yield of [225Ac]DOTA-YS5 from [225Ac]Ac(NO3) was 39.4% ± 4.4% (n = 6)
